What is the Gender and Women’s Studies Affiliation Application?
The Gender and Women’s Studies Affiliation Application is a vital tool for individuals seeking to associate with the Gender and Women’s Studies Department at the University of Kentucky. This application is primarily intended for faculty, researchers, and graduate students who want to deepen their engagement in gender studies. By facilitating teaching and research collaborations, this form plays a crucial role in promoting interdisciplinary connections within the academic community.

Eligibility Criteria for the Gender and Women’s Studies Affiliation Application
Applicants must meet specific academic and professional qualifications to submit the Gender and Women’s Studies Affiliation Application. Important criteria include:
-
A relevant academic background in Gender and Women’s Studies or similar fields.
-
Demonstrated interest or expertise in gender studies research.
-
A willingness to participate actively in teaching responsibilities or committee service.
